Excel — язык программирования который открывает новые возможности

Excel — один из наиболее популярных и широко используемых программных пакетов на планете. Но есть ли у него еще одна сторона, скрытая от большинства пользователей? Многие считают, что Excel не просто графический интерфейс для работы с таблицами и данными, а настоящий язык программирования.

Excel предлагает множество функций и возможностей для обработки данных, создания формул и автоматизации рутиных задач. Это позволяет пользователям создавать сложные вычисления, манипулировать данными и разрабатывать собственные макросы и скрипты.

Возможность программирования в Excel основана на использовании формул и функций, которые могут выполнять различные операции, такие как математические вычисления, фильтрацию и сортировку данных, условные операторы и многое другое. Кроме того, Excel поддерживает использование языка программирования VBA (Visual Basic for Applications), который открывает еще большие возможности для разработки сложных и мощных приложений.

Важно отметить, что Excel не является полноценным языком программирования, как, например, Python или Java. Однако, благодаря своим функциональным возможностям, Excel позволяет пользователю выполнять сложные вычисления и автоматизировать рутинные задачи без необходимости изучения полноценного языка программирования.

Таким образом, Excel можно рассматривать как гибкий инструмент, который объединяет графический интерфейс и программные возможности. Верховодит ли он в мире языков программирования или нет — это уже вопрос, который остается открытым для дискуссии. Однако, Excel является мощным инструментом для работы с данными и предоставляет своим пользователям возможность выполнять сложные операции без необходимости осваивать новый язык программирования.

Excel как язык программирования: всё, что вам нужно знать

Макросы

Одной из основных возможностей Excel как языка программирования являются макросы. Макросы позволяют записывать серию действий в Excel и затем воспроизводить их в одно нажатие кнопки. Это очень удобно, особенно если вам нужно выполнять определенные операции или расчеты регулярно. Вы можете создавать макросы для автоматизации повторяющихся задач и сэкономить много времени и усилий.

Функции

Excel также предлагает множество встроенных функций, которые можно использовать в формулах. Функции позволяют выполнять различные математические, статистические и логические операции над данными в таблице. Вы можете использовать функции для суммирования чисел, нахождения среднего значения, определения максимума и минимума, а также для многих других операций. Кроме того, вы также можете создавать свои собственные пользовательские функции, чтобы расширить возможности Excel.

Разработка программ

Excel позволяет разрабатывать более сложные программы, используя встроенный язык программирования VBA (Visual Basic for Applications). С помощью VBA вы можете создавать пользовательские формы, добавлять кнопки и элементы управления на листы Excel, а также писать свои собственные скрипты и алгоритмы. VBA предоставляет доступ ко всем функциям и возможностям Excel, позволяя вам полностью контролировать и настраивать вашу таблицу.

Читайте также:  Как использовать формулу в Excel для расчета случайных чисел

Что такое Excel и как он связан с программированием

Встроенный язык программирования Excel называется VBA (Visual Basic for Applications). VBA позволяет пользователям создавать макросы и автоматизировать повторяющиеся задачи, что значительно упрощает и ускоряет работу. VBA предоставляет пользователю полный контроль над функциональностью Excel и позволяет создавать пользовательские функции и процедуры. Это дает возможность программировать сложные операции, обрабатывать и анализировать большие объемы данных и создавать пользовательские приложения в рамках Excel.

Excel и программирование взаимосвязаны во многих отношениях. Использование VBA позволяет автоматизировать выполнение множества задач, таких как обработка данных, создание отчетов и анализ информации. Это особенно полезно для бизнес-аналитиков и финансовых специалистов, которые работают с большими объемами данных и занимаются сложными расчетами.

Преимущества использования Excel в программировании:

  • Простота использования: Excel имеет интуитивный интерфейс, что делает его доступным даже для новичков в программировании. Вы можете создавать и выполнять свои программы прямо в Excel без необходимости изучать сложные языки программирования.
  • Богатый функционал: Excel предлагает широкий спектр инструментов и функций для работы с данными, расчетов и графиков. Вы можете использовать эти функции в своих программах, чтобы упростить и ускорить обработку информации.
  • Интеграция с другими программами: Excel может работать с другими приложениями Microsoft Office, такими как Word и PowerPoint, а также интегрироваться с базами данных и внешними источниками данных. Это позволяет использовать Excel в качестве центрального инструмента для обработки и анализа информации из разных источников.

Преимущества использования Excel в качестве языка программирования

Excel не только служит великолепным инструментом для работы с таблицами и вычислений, но также может использоваться в качестве языка программирования. Использование Excel в программировании предлагает ряд преимуществ, которые делают его привлекательным для разработчиков программного обеспечения и бизнес-аналитиков.

Простота использования: Одно из главных преимуществ использования Excel в качестве языка программирования — его простота и понятность. Большинство людей знакомы с Excel и умеют создавать и редактировать таблицы. Это означает, что большинство разработчиков может легко начать использовать Excel для автоматизации задач и создания программных решений без необходимости изучать сложные языки программирования.

Богатство функциональности: Excel предлагает огромное количество функций и инструментов, которые могут быть использованы в программировании. Он поддерживает математические операции, логические выражения, условные операторы, циклы, базы данных и многое другое. Это позволяет разработчикам создавать сложные программные решения, обрабатывать данные и анализировать информацию в удобной среде Excel.

Интеграция с другими инструментами: Excel также легко интегрируется с другими инструментами и технологиями. Например, разработчики могут использовать функции Excel в своих собственных программах или веб-приложениях, чтобы получать доступ к данным из таблиц Excel или выполнять вычисления, основанные на этих данных. Это обеспечивает гибкость и расширяемость при использовании Excel в программировании.

Основные функции и возможности Excel как языка программирования

Excel, хотя и известен в первую очередь как инструмент для работы с таблицами и расчетами, на самом деле обладает мощными возможностями в программировании. Многие люди не осознают этого и используют Excel только для создания простых таблиц и выполнения базовых вычислений. Однако, Excel имеет ряд функций, которые могут значительно упростить и автоматизировать рабочие процессы.

Читайте также:  Как использовать функцию Excel IF существующего значения для улучшения ваших расчетов

Одной из главных функций Excel в качестве языка программирования является возможность создания макросов. Макросы позволяют записывать серию команд, которые могут быть выполнены одним нажатием кнопки. Это особенно полезно, когда вам нужно повторно выполнять однотипные операции или автоматизировать сложные действия. Создание макросов в Excel не требует знания сложных программирований языков — все действия реализуются через графический интерфейс.

Еще одной важной возможностью Excel в качестве языка программирования является использование функций пользовательских модулей Visual Basic for Applications (VBA). VBA позволяет создавать сложные программы и сценарии для автоматизации процессов в Excel. С помощью VBA, вы можете создавать собственные функции, процедуры, создавать интерфейсы, обрабатывать события и многое другое. VBA предлагает широкий спектр инструментов и ресурсов для разработки программ, что делает Excel мощным инструментом программирования для широкого круга задач.

Как начать программировать в Excel: базовые шаги и инструменты

Если вы хотите научиться программировать и использовать все мощные возможности Microsoft Excel, то вам потребуется изучить основы программирования в этом приложении. Начать программировать в Excel довольно просто, особенно если у вас уже есть некоторые базовые знания работы с этой программой.

Первым шагом для того чтобы начать программировать в Excel является изучение языка программирования VBA (Visual Basic for Applications). VBA позволяет создавать макросы и автоматизировать различные действия в Excel. Этот язык программирования понятен и легок в изучении даже для новичков.

Кроме того, для программирования в Excel вам потребуется знать основные структуры данных и команды, такие как переменные, условные операторы, циклы, функции и процедуры. Использование этих инструментов поможет вам создавать сложные таблицы, анализировать данные, и управлять работой с большим объемом информации.

Помимо языка программирования VBA, существует также другие инструменты и возможности в Excel, которые помогут вам разрабатывать программы и автоматизировать работу с данными. Например, в Excel можно использовать формулы и функции для выполнения различных математических операций и обработки данных. Также доступны средства для создания макросов и пользовательских меню, которые упрощают работу с приложением и повышают эффективность вашей работы.

Примеры использования Excel в программировании

Первый пример — автоматизация задач с использованием макросов. Макросы — это серия действий, записанных в Excel, которые могут быть воспроизведены для автоматизации определенной задачи. Вы можете создать макрос, который выполняет определенную последовательность действий, таких как форматирование данных, сортировку, расчеты и т.д. После записи макроса вы можете просто запустить его снова и снова, чтобы выполнить задачу с набором данных.

Еще один пример — использование функций и формул Excel для программирования. Excel имеет множество встроенных функций, которые могут быть использованы для выполнения различных операций. Через функции вы можете обрабатывать данные, выполнять математические расчеты, взаимодействовать с базами данных и многое другое. Вы также можете создавать свои собственные пользовательские функции, чтобы расширить возможности Excel и выполнить более сложные операции.

И наконец, Excel можно использовать для визуализации данных и создания интерактивных отчетов. Вы можете создать графики, диаграммы, таблицы и другие визуальные элементы, чтобы помочь в понимании данных и принятии решений. С помощью Excel вы можете создавать динамические отчеты, которые автоматически обновляются при изменении данных. Это может быть особенно полезно для создания дашбордов и отчетов управления.

Читайте также:  Remote desktop windows with ubuntu

Лучшие практики и советы для эффективного программирования в Excel

1. Используйте формулы и функции

Один из ключевых навыков программирования в Excel — это умение использовать формулы и функции. Формулы позволяют вам автоматизировать расчеты и выполнение операций над данными. Функции, такие как SUM, AVERAGE, IF и VLOOKUP, расширяют возможности формул и позволяют вам более гибко обрабатывать данные. Используйте эти инструменты для создания мощных и эффективных вычислительных моделей.

2. Оптимизируйте свои макросы

Если вы часто выполняете одни и те же действия в Excel, то создание макросов может существенно упростить вашу работу. Однако, чтобы макросы работали эффективно, важно оптимизировать их. Убедитесь, что ваш макрос не содержит избыточных операций и использует наиболее эффективные способы работы с данными. Кроме того, избегайте использования макросов в тех случаях, когда их использование не оправдано.

3. Структурируйте данные в таблицы

Хорошо структурированные данные могут значительно облегчить вашу работу в Excel. Используйте таблицы для организации и хранения данных. Таблицы позволяют вам легко фильтровать, сортировать и анализировать данные. Кроме того, использование таблиц улучшает читаемость и понимание данных, что делает вашу работу более эффективной.

Будущее Excel в качестве языка программирования: тенденции и перспективы

Excel давно служит не только инструментом для работы с таблицами и данных, но и мощным инструментом разработки программных решений. Внедрение сценариев VBA (Visual Basic for Applications) позволило пользователям создавать макросы и автоматизировать повторяющиеся задачи. Однако с появлением новых технологий и требований рынка возникает вопрос о возможностях Excel как полноценного языка программирования.

В последние годы наблюдается растущий интерес к Excel в качестве программной платформы. Это обусловлено его широким распространением, привычным пользовательским интерфейсом и богатым функционалом. Более того, расширение возможностей Excel с помощью языков программирования, таких как VBA и Python, позволяет создавать сложные приложения и решать самые разнообразные задачи.

Однако, несмотря на все положительные качества Excel как языка программирования, он все же имеет свои ограничения. Например, Excel ориентирован на манипуляцию с данными и не обладает такой мощной и гибкой системой типов, как, например, языки программирования C++ или Java. Это может существенно ограничить возможности разработчика при работе с более сложными задачами.

Тем не менее, будущее Excel в качестве языка программирования выглядит перспективным. Развитие технологической базы Excel, внедрение новых функций и интеграция с другими языками программирования позволят расширить его возможности и сделать его еще более гибким инструментом для разработчиков. Более того, использование Excel вместе со специализированными языками программирования позволит решать сложнейшие задачи, оптимизировать бизнес-процессы и повысить производительность труда. Идеальное сочетание удобства Excel и мощи языков программирования открывает перед нами увлекательное будущее, где можно создавать функциональные приложения, анализировать данные и принимать обоснованные решения.

Оцените статью